Community Summary Indian Lake Estates (ILE) is a large, planned rural residential and commercial gated community with more than 7500 acres and 700 residences. The community includes fishing, boating, golfing and country club activities along with postal, church, dining, pier, and lake front facilities. The Corporation employs a staff in the Office, Restaurant, Pro Shop, Golf course and Roads & Grounds maintenance. Social events, Library, and cultural activities are voluntarily run and managed by Community volunteers. These volunteers contribute to the enjoyment of life in our Community. We have well-established Clubs and Groups and there is always room for new ones! Volunteers also make up the Board of Directors and the various Committees that guide the professional staff and oversee the workings of the Corporation. Everything from Finance Committee to Beautification is managed by committees who make recommendations to the Board in its policy-making role. Board Members and community members work together in these committees which meet at least once a month. We are located approximately 15 miles east of Frostproof, FL and 17 miles south-east of Lake Wales, FL, at the intersection of SR 60 and CR 630, close to the southeastern tip of Polk County. The Cape Kennedy Spaceport is 55 miles to our east. Orlando, with its internationally renowned family focused Disney World, is 45 miles to our north-east. The crystal white beaches of Florida's gulf coast and Tampa Bay are an hour drive due west. Role Summary The Onsite Maintenance Technician / Roads and Grounds will participate in routine trash removal, cleaning, painting, minor repairs, planted areas weed removal, watering, planting, irrigation repairs, walkways and common areas maintenance. As well as all other duties that may be required from time to time by their immediate Supervisor, Manager, or BOD. Responsibilities Responsible for keeping the common areas around the buildings, walkway, parking lot areas, roadways, areas around the pool, medians, around the exterior perimeter of the community, and any other common areas impeccable always Remove litter, garbage, and debris Remove landscaping debris from all common areas Remove graffiti from stop signs and other signs, as well as from electrical and cable boxes. Report damaged and missing signs. Remove debris from around, in between, and under all common areas' hedges Blow with a blower all sidewalks and streets as needed Pressure cleaning of all entrances and walkways Painting of all common area curbing, planters, bulletin boards, fences, walls, monuments, signs, fire hydrants, street sign posts, light posts, street strips, and speed bumps Must work to ensure all inventory items are in good working condition Must ensure the securing and emptying of the trash dumpster and the area around the dumpster Must work cooperatively with other staff members Will follow the staff attire guidelines detailed in the manual Complete all work orders assigned by Management and or BOD Turn in a weekly maintenance report to the maintenance supervisor Report any maintenance issues to the Maintenance supervisor and or Property Manager Report any dead trees in common areas to the Maintenance supervisor and or Property Manager Ensure that all traffic signs are visible and clear of hanging branches Ensure that there are no trip hazards through the roadways, walkways, and all common areas, and building stairs Report all maintenance emergencies and accidents immediately to the Maintenance supervisor and or Property Manager Any and all maintenance emergency repairs must be completed prior to going to lunch or going home at the end of the workday Your time will be adjusted.
